Default need help! johnson 200 venom

I am thinking about buying a 1995 javelin t400 duel axel trailer that looks brand new....one catch he thinks the power head is gone. The last time it was used a year ago he was going 70 and a loud noise came up and the engine stopped. If you try to start it the it turns a quarter rotation then locks up. There are shards of metal in the bottom, but the whole unit looks brand new. What will have to be done? New power head? Im getting it for $1500.

i own a 97 cajun rig with a 200 hp johnson venom motor. if there are shards of metal in there, it's done, rebuild from the bottom up. MY suggestion is to get an estimate from a RELIABLE mechanic FIRST! IN WRITING!! these are VERY good motors, mine is doing jsut fine by the way. i would think it would cost somewhere around $2500.00 to $5000.00 to rebuild this motor, JUST a guess now ok?
so.....oyu gotta ask yourself. is it worth spending maybe 5 grand to rebuild a bad motor PLUS the cost of $1500.00 that's $6500.00 righ there. then oyu are gonna want to add new electronics and other things i am sure. NEW gps electronis are gonna run oyu another 2-3 grand if oyu go with the high end stuff. or can oyu find a NEWER model rig that is ALREADY to go for somewhere close to this 6-8 grand price oyu'll be shelling out on rebuilding the 95 model? sounds like it's a bad deal for a boat over 15 yrs old don't it?
now i ain't trying to tell you NOT to do it, jsut giving oyu some REAL numbers to think about here. in todays economy, there are a LOT of rigs out there oyu can get that are water ready for 8-10 grand. and all oyu have to do it go fishing.

Rebuild (total)anywhere from 2400 to 3500 depending upon whats done,and what needs to be done,as for the price its good,the boat and trailer is worth that.Regardless of what many think of their rigs thats about what insurance would pay if damaged.
As for the motor consider buying another from a dealer who guarantees his rebuilds for a tad more and trade that blown one in,less trouble.It does have to be omc unless you desire changing out cables ,controls etc.
So figgure on adding 3.5-6k to that price to have a decent working rig.
